About loner characters, I personally love them a lot, as in I like to watch them interact with other characters, buuuuut, well, that can be the problem a lot of the time. If your character is a loner, why is he/she/they interacting with people? Hopefully another character is REALLY pushy or for some inexplicable reason, REALLY likes the loner character(which honestly doesn't really happen in real life that much) enough to keep trying but if your character is SUPER antisocial, well, it can be hard, to say the least. The best solution I personally have found is to have some circumstance/s forcefully have them socialize and work together with others, and/or have a special skill/ability/thing/whatever that the other characters want/need. Anyways, aside from that, unfortunately, Michael feels, well, a little bit flat to be honest. Why is he a loner? It might seem obvious to you as the creator, but I don't really see anything in his history that would turn him into a loner. For example, it makes sense that he would run away from home and consequently leave school, but couldn't that mean that he joined a gang or was homeless on the street? Doesn't necessarily mean he turns into an antisocial loner...Also, where/when did he learn how to fight? Was it to defend himself against his mom? Something else? :question:


Also, well, it says that Michael is quick to fight and is primarily aggressive, which could be a result of the beating he took from his mother(but kind of counters his supposed antisocial personality, if he's quick to fight and aggressive wouldn't he seek out trouble instead of avoid it?) but is that all? This makes it seem more like he's some sort of monster or animal(which is totally fine if you were aiming for that), reacting to the abuse he took and nothing more. If you would like him to appear more human, a few simple things would greatly help. What does he like? What does he dislike? Does he have any fears? What are his goals? Does he even have any? Little things like that help a character feel more real and help the rest of us connect with him/her since we also have likes/dislikes/fears/goals. ( :) ) What I personally think will really move your character development, is Michael's feelings towards his parents. Is he bitter over his father's abandonment? Is he mad at his mother? Afraid? Sympathetic? Does he still want to feel connected to his Dad?(since he apparently keeps his watch with him)
